Categoría: Sql Server

Función para formatear Rut en Sql Server 2008 1

Función para formatear Rut en Sql Server 2008

En esta oportunidad les traemos una función muy útil que les ayudara a la hora de querer formatear ruts con formato XX.XXX.XXX-X CREATE FUNCTION [dbo].[Fn_FormatearRut] ( @Rut VARCHAR(12) ) RETURNS VARCHAR(12) AS BEGIN DECLARE...

Función StrZero FoxPro en Sql Server 0

Función StrZero FoxPro en Sql Server

Supongo que muchos de vosotros extrañáis la función StrZero, en esta oportunidad les presento la forma de crearla en Sql Server, El tamaño de la cadena esta limitado a 100, pero esta en vosotros...

Función para obtener dígito verificador en Sql Server 0

Función para obtener dígito verificador en Sql Server

En esta oportunidad les presento una función muy util que los ayudará al momento de querer calcular el dígito verificador de cualquier rut. SET ANSI_NULLS ON GO SET QUOTED_IDENTIFIER ON GO — ============================================= –...

Función Split en Sql Server 2008 R2 6

Función Split en Sql Server 2008 R2

Espero les sea útil esta función. USE [Quality] GO SET ANSI_NULLS ON GO SET QUOTED_IDENTIFIER ON GO CREATE FUNCTION [dbo].[Split] ( @string NVARCHAR(MAX), @delimiter CHAR(1) ) RETURNS @output TABLE(splitdata NVARCHAR(MAX) ) BEGIN DECLARE @start...

Función PadLeft y PadRight en Sql Server 0

Función PadLeft y PadRight en Sql Server

Navegando por la web me encontré con dos utilidades muy interesantes que de seguro a mas de alguien le servirán: USE [TuBase] GO SET ANSI_NULLS ON GO SET QUOTED_IDENTIFIER ON GO CREATE Function [dbo].[PadLeft](@texto...

Insertar valor en columna Identity 0

Insertar valor en columna Identity

En este ejemplo se fuerza la inserción de un valor en una columna Identity nota: sacar el punto en la sentencia SET IDENTITY_INSERT Sistemas ON; INSERT. INTO sistemas (IdSistema, Sistema) values (58,’EL SISTEMA’); SET...

Procedimiento Almacenado para Insert Masivos en Sql Server 1

Procedimiento Almacenado para Insert Masivos en Sql Server

Para lograr realizar insert masivos lo que les enseñare en esta oportunidad es crear una estructura de datos que podrá ser utilizada en nuestros Procedimientos almacenados. El ejemplo será realizado en el supuesto de...

Solución al error «No se puede cargar el archivo o ensamblado …/crdb_adoplus.dll» Cystal Report Visual Studio 57

Solución al error «No se puede cargar el archivo o ensamblado …/crdb_adoplus.dll» Cystal Report Visual Studio

En esta oportunidad les traigo la solución al error: No se puede cargar el archivo o ensamblado ‘file:///C:\Program Files (x86)\SAP BusinessObjects\Crystal Reports for .NET Framework 4.0\Common\SAP BusinessObjects Enterprise XI 4.0\win32_x86\dotnet1\crdb_adoplus.dll’ ni una de sus...

0

Update de una Tabla a partir de otra Tabla

El siguiente ejemplo muestra como actualizar los registros de la tabla1 siempre y cuando coincidan con los registros de la tabla2. update tabla1 set  tabla1.campo1 = tabla2.campo1 from tabla1, tabla2 where tabla1.campopk = tabla2.campopk